Sharp JX-100 Scanner for sale 200 dpi color scanner with 4×6 scanning area (great for scanning photographs) (400 dpi interpolative scanning with Windows software) This is basically a minature flatbed scanner. Place a photo under the scanner and click Scan. The scan process is automatic — no dragging a scanner over the picture. The scanner attaches to the serial port of an Amiga or PC, and can easily be swapped between systems if you own both.
